International Conference on Regional Dialogue: Europe: Bosnia and Herzegovina

Women without Borders (WwB) participates in the International Conference on Regional Dialogue in Europe: Bosnia and Herzegovina, hosted by Medica Zenica, the Institute for Peace and Justice from San Diego and The Network for Religious and Traditional Peacemakers in Sarajevo. The conference convenes individuals from a variety of sectors and disciplines including religious leaders, community activists, peace builders, academics, policy makers, and youth. The goals for the conference are to defy violent extremism, promote intercultural dialogue, and empower women in all aspects of peacemaking processes.
